どのようにGoogleを利用してもっと良いプログラマーになりますか?

3115 ワード

コンパイル:https://dzone.com/articles/become-a-better-programmer-by-mastering-google作者:Sam Atkinsonの転載はこちらのネットです。  http://www.codeceo.com/article/use-google-better-programmer.html小峰本文の住所:https://linux.cn/article-7012-1.html
今のプログラミングはグーグルの使い方が上手かどうかに大きく依存しています。あなたが実現したいコードの99%は他の人が実現した可能性があります。開発者の机の上にも教科書を畳む必要はありません。反対に、私たちは疑問を検索ボックスに入力して、最初のページの9つの検索結果に表示してほしいです。
多くの人が気づかなかったのは、Googleがここで非常に重要な役割を果たしているということです。私たちはキーボードショートカットを使ってエンコードの速度と敏捷性を高めることに夢中になっていますが、多くのコマンドがあなたのGoogleアシスタントを新しいレベルにすることができます。開発者がどのようにその命令を一番よく使うかを紹介します。
正確な検索
引用符でコンテンツをカプセル化すると、Googleは入力されたフレーズを正確に検索し、通常の単独検索語とは異なります。これはGoogleで一番よく使われているgo-to冪関数です。
これは開発者が異常文字列を検索する時に本当に役に立ちます。分散のない精確な異常が欲しいと判断したら、結果の嫌な部分を取り除くことができます。
例を引く"Failed to parse configuration at: logging.appenders.[0]" mvn assembly plugin 括弧の中の内容は具体的な異常テキストで、後は私が投げた特定の条件で正確な検索を助けます。
条件を除く
私たちの小さなプログラミングの世界には多くの重複部分があります。似たような名前の項目と、繰り返し使用される用語は検索結果を整理することができます。しかし、検索結果を削除するには簡単です。単語の前に「–」記号を追加するだけでいいです。
例を引くSpark Java -Apache Javaでうるさいのは、sparkjavaとApache Sparkがあることです。前者だけを検索したいなら、「-Apache」を通じて、Apacheに基づくすべての結果を簡単に削除することができます。
関連条件
ある技術に対する代替品は何かを知りたいですか?キーワードに関するサポートが必要です。URLを提供し、同様のコンテンツを有するウェブサイトに返信します。実践の中で、代替技術、代替フレームワークを探したり、付加的で互換性のあるものを探したりする時に役に立ちます。
例を引くrelated:mongodb.org bego 01
今は似たようなものとMongoDBに代わるNoSQLデータベースがたくさんあります。
ファイルタイプ
Googleで検索したいファイルの種類を強制できますか?これは印刷可能なメモを探していますが、PDFファイルを指定することができますので、大量の検索に応用できます。
例を引くIntelliJ shortcuts filetype:PDF bego 02
駅構内検索
私はよくウェブサイトや掲示板を検索するのが怖いと発見します。幸いなことに、Googleはこのような状況を避けることを許可します。Google検索サイトまたはサブドメインを指定できます。
例を引くintellij shortcuts site:stackoverflow.com 伸びます!Chromeから直接ウェブサイトを検索します。
Chromeブラウザは独自の検索エンジンをサポートします。非常に強いです。特に、いつもあるウェブサイトを検索します。例えば、StockOverflowなら。
まず、アドレスバーを右クリックし、Edit Search Eginsesを選択します。
bego 03
表示されたダイアログでは、「Other Search Engines」の下にスクロールします。もし私たちがスタックOverflowに対するサポートを追加するとします。まず、「Stock Overflow」をエンジンの名前にします。二番目のステップはショートカットが必要です。有効にしたら、これをアドレスバーに入力します。これが私たちが使うエンジンです。私が設定したショートカットは「そ」です。そして、私たちはウェブサイトが必要です。このウェブサイトでは検索条件を%sで置き換えます。もし私たちがStock Overflowを使って例検索をすれば、URLを確認します。どこで%sの条件を置き換えるかが分かります。
ベスト04
条件を%sで置換したら、http://www.stackoverflow.com/search?q=%s。そして第三歩。クリックしたらエンジンが設定されます。
アドレスバーに「so」を入力し、スペースキーを押します。Chromeは自動的にあなたに教えます。Stock Overflowを検索できます。
bego 05
何か質問や質問があれば、メッセージを歓迎します。